Electron deficiency of aldehydes controls the pyrrolidine catalyzed direct cross-aldol reaction of aromatic/heterocyclic aldehydes and ketones in water

SS Chimni, D Mahajan

文献索引:Chimni, Swapandeep Singh; Mahajan, Dinesh Tetrahedron, 2005 , vol. 61, # 21 p. 5019 - 5025

The aldol reaction constitutes a fundamental synthetic methodology for forming carbon–carbon bonds and nature itself seems to prefer this reaction in its biosynthetic processes, for example, in the prebiotic formation of saccharides. 1 The reaction is typically catalyzed by aldolases (Class I and Class II) for direct aldolization of two unmodified carbonyl compounds.
